找回密码
 立即注册

【自编】在MATLAB中绘制三维模糊图

[复制链接]
发表于 2023-11-4 02:24:01 | 显示全部楼层 |阅读模式
代码的目标是创建一个二维矩阵 data,并使用 surf 函数将其绘制为三维模糊图。接下来,对图形进行了一些增强和设置。
首先,使用 colormap(jet) 将颜色映射设置为 'jet',这样可以将数据的值映射到一组彩色。在这种情况下,颜色从低值处开始渐变为高值处,让数据的差异更加明显。
然后,使用 alpha(0.8) 调整透明度为 0.8,使图形呈现出半透明效果。这样做有助于在图形重叠或遮挡的区域看到更多的细节。
接下来,通过 lighting gouraud 设置光照模式为 'gouraud',这可以使图形的表面看起来更平滑。同时,使用 shading interp 来进行插值渲染,使图形的表面看起来更连续。
最后,在坐标轴上添加了标签和标题,以提供对图形的说明信息。
通过上述设置,可以得到一个改进的三维模糊图,其中颜色映射、透明度、光照效果和标签都被设置得更加鲜明和吸引人。

文件列表:
Untitled3.m

运行例图:
01.gif


在MATLAB中绘制三维模糊图.rar (385 Bytes, 下载次数: 0, 售价: 100 积分)


回复

使用道具 举报

小黑屋|获取积分|网站地图|必过源码 ( 湘ICP备2020019413号-2 )

GMT+8, 2024-9-20 10:39 , Processed in 0.078226 second(s), 26 queries .

Powered by Biguo100

2006-2023 Biguo100 Team

快速回复 返回顶部 返回列表